Description of the Invention: [Technical Field to Which the Invention Is Alonged] The present invention relates to a bicycle seat cushion, and particularly refers to a method of manufacturing a bicycle seat cushion. [Prior Art] The most direct contact between the bicyclist and the bicycle is a bicycle seat in addition to the grip. The bicycle seat cushion can be generally divided into hard and soft seat cushions, and the hard seat is often used for competitive racing bicycles. Soft seat cushions are often used in the daily bicycles of the general public. In order to make the bicycle ride more comfortable, many bicycle seat cushions are designed to meet the human body and prevent sports injuries. For example, a conventional bicycle seat cushion manufacturing method mainly applies the outer cover layer of the seat cushion to the inner wall of the mold cavity by vacuum suction, and then divides the miscellaneous materials of two different materials into the cavity, thereby making the outer portion An inner layer and a foam layer are successively stacked on the inner surface of the coating, and then the inner shell of the cushion is combined with the outer layer and the foam layer to complete the bicycle. The bicycle body cushion structure comprises an inner shell, the inner shell is provided with a foam layer, the outer layer is disposed on the inner shell and is covered with a foam layer, and the intermediate layer is disposed on the foam layer and the outer cover. between. When the knight is sitting on the above bicycle seat cushion, the knight's isch bone can be bombarded with the middle layer and the hair/(10), which not only can bear the knight, but also allows the knight to have a more comfortable ride. In the above-mentioned conventional bicycle seat tamping method, due to the outer covering, it is pulled by the vacuum force correction (4) in the cavity (4), so that the comfortable feeling layer structure of the outer cover will be stretched unevenly with the shape of the cavity (4) . If there is a deep training in the right hole (4), the thickness of the coating will be thinner and the strength will be weaker. (4) The surface will also produce unevenness and poor finished shape. Furthermore, since the elastic material is directly poured into the cavity of the mold, after the elastic material flows in the cavity, the interposer will exhibit an uneven thickness distribution in the seat, and the knight is seated in the intermediary. The thinner portion of the layer is likely to cause partial dissection. Therefore, the main purpose of the present invention is to provide a method for manufacturing a bicycle seat, which can have a more uniform and better surface. Finished product shape. &_ Method Another object of the present invention is to provide a bicycle seat cushion which can be made with a relatively uniform thickness of the bicycle seat cushion, so that the rider has a more comfortable ride. In order to achieve the above object, the bicycle seat cushion provided by the present invention is mainly made of a -first mold and a second mold, and the method firstly provides an outer cover layer on a base of the first mold and the like. Between the impurities, the colloid is then applied to the hollow portion of the forming frame for the outer covering to have an i-th layer from a seat cushion. Then, the outer cover layer is moved away from the first mold 'and completely covered with one of the mold holes of the second mold, and then the outer cover layer is attached to the inner wall of the mold cavity by air suction, and then injected The foaming material is bonded to the first elastic layer 1646375 in the "cavity hole", and a second elastic layer is formed in the cavity, and finally the upper mold is closed to the lower mold, The inner cover of the seat cushion is combined with the outer cover layer and the second elastic layer. 壁面由平 外覆層34緊密地貼附於模穴26之内壁, 層36即可沿著模穴%之㈣ 7 面狀而變為立體之座墊形狀。 八、 如第十一圖所示,透過壓框25注入液態塑膠發泡 材料於下模23之模穴26内,使發泡材料與外覆層34之上 表面41及第一彈性層36相互結合,並且形成出一第二彈 性層38。第一彈性層36與第二彈性層38之結合面呈座墊 剖面之曲線狀。 九、 如第十二圖所示,將上模24閉合於下模23,使 模穴26内部呈閉模狀,座墊内殼32隨著上模24而與外覆 層34及第二彈性層38相互結合成座墊半成品。 十、如第十三圖所示,開啟上模24及壓框25,並且 取出座墊半成品,再經過修整超過座墊内殼32邊緣之外覆 層34以後,即可完成自行車座墊。 經過上述各製法之說明,由於第一彈性層36係先以第 一模具12成形於外覆層34,讓外覆層34與第一彈性層36 相互結合以後’再放置到第二模具22由真空吸引附著在模 穴26内壁,真空吸力會同時拉扯著外覆層34與第一彈性 層36。外覆層34被吸力拉扯而附著於模穴26時,藉著第 一彈性層36本身所具有的彈力,以及與外覆層34之間的 結合力,第一彈性層36可減少外覆層34的延展性,使外 覆層34的厚度不會隨著模穴26内壁形狀而產生過度拉伸 之狀況’使初·座墊可具有較佳之表面形狀與光澤,提高整 體座墊之成品品質。 再者,第-彈性層36先於外覆層34成形後具有較為 均勻之厚度’分佈範圍也較廣’當騎士的坐骨與座墊接觸 8 1364375 時,除了第一及第二彈性層36、38皆可承擔騎士重量以 外’第一彈性層36也能較為平均地提供彈力,強度較強, 讓座墊之表面各處皆提供較佳之騎乘舒適感。 另如第十四圖所示,係為本發明第二較佳實施例所提 供自行車座墊之製法,其製法與第一較佳實施例大致相 同,特點在於第一模具50之成形框51的_空部52截面形 狀概呈圓弧狀,成形於外覆層53之第一彈性層表面亦 呈凸起之圓弧狀。如第十五圖及第十六圖所示,外覆層53 自第一模具50移置於第二模具55,並使外覆層53被真空 吸力吸附於模穴56内壁之後’第一彈性層%也可因同時 被吸引而變形,第一彈性層54之表面即可概呈平面狀,如 第十七圖所示,第二彈性層57與第一彈性層54之結合面 亦可概呈平面狀。 【圖式簡單說明】 第一圖係為本發明第一較佳實施例中第一模具之結構 示意圖。 第二圖係為本發明第一較佳實施例中外覆層設於第一 模具之底座的示意圖。 第三圖係為本發明第-較佳實施例中成形框設於外覆 層之上表面的示意圖。 第四圖將膠體注入成形框之示意圖。 第五圖係為第一彈性層成形於外覆層之示音圖。 第六圖係為第五圖中6-6剖線之剖視圖。〜 9 1364375 第七圖係為成形框移離於外覆層,第一彈性層設於外 覆層之示意圖。 第八圖係為本發明第一較佳實施例之示意圖,其中外 覆層覆蓋於模穴。 第九圖係為本發明第一較佳實施例之示意圖,主要顯 示壓框使外覆層密合於模穴周緣。, 第十圖係為本發明第一較佳實施例之示意圖,主要顯 示外覆層貼附於模六之内壁。 第十一圖係為本發明第一較佳實施例之示意圖,其中鲁 發泡材料係注入模六内。 第十二圖係為本發明第一較佳實施例之示意圖,其中 第二模具之上模係閉合於下模。 第十二圖係為本發明第一較佳實施例之示意圖,主要 顯不自行車絲半成品係轉於第二模具。 第十四圖類同於第五圖’係為本發明第二較佳實施例 中第一模具之剖視圖。 第十五圖係為本發明第二較佳實施例之示意圖,其中鲁 顯示外覆層密合於模穴周緣。 第十、圖係為本發明第二較佳實施例之示意圖,其中 外覆層貼附於模穴之内壁。 甚一第十七圖係為本發明第二較佳實施例之示意圖,主要 員丁出第㉟性層與第二彈性層之結合面概呈水平狀。 10 1364375 【主要元件符號說明】 12第一模具 14底座 16成形框 18中空部 22第二模具 23下模 24上模 25壓框 26模穴 27模仁 28空氣通道 32座墊内殼 34外覆層 36第一彈性層 38第二彈性層 41上表面 42下表面 50第一模具 51成形框 52中空部 53外覆層 54第一彈性層 55第二模具 56模穴 57第二彈性層The wall surface is closely attached to the inner wall of the cavity 26 by the flat coating layer 34, and the layer 36 can be formed into a three-dimensional seat cushion shape along the (4) plane of the cavity. 8. As shown in FIG. 11, the liquid plastic foam material is injected into the cavity 26 of the lower mold 23 through the press frame 25, so that the foamed material and the upper surface 41 of the outer cover 34 and the first elastic layer 36 are mutually Bonding and forming a second elastic layer 38. The joint surface of the first elastic layer 36 and the second elastic layer 38 is curved in the shape of a seat cushion. 9. As shown in Fig. 12, the upper mold 24 is closed to the lower mold 23, so that the inside of the cavity 26 is closed, and the inner cushion 32 of the seat cushion is along with the upper mold 24 and the outer cover 34 and the second elastic The layers 38 are combined with each other to form a seat cushion blank. 10. As shown in Fig. 13, the upper mold 24 and the pressure frame 25 are opened, and the seat cushion semi-finished product is taken out, and after the outer layer 34 is trimmed beyond the edge of the inner cushion shell 32, the bicycle seat cushion can be completed. Through the description of the above various methods, since the first elastic layer 36 is first formed on the outer cover 34 by the first mold 12, the outer cover layer 34 and the first elastic layer 36 are combined with each other, and then repositioned into the second mold 22 The vacuum suction adheres to the inner wall of the cavity 26, and the vacuum suction pulls the outer cover 34 and the first elastic layer 36 at the same time. When the outer cover 34 is pulled by suction and adhered to the cavity 26, the first elastic layer 36 can reduce the outer cover by the elastic force of the first elastic layer 36 itself and the bonding force with the outer cover 34. The ductility of 34 makes the thickness of the outer cover 34 not excessively stretched along with the shape of the inner wall of the cavity 26. The initial seat cushion can have a better surface shape and gloss, and the finished product quality of the overall seat cushion can be improved. . Furthermore, the first elastic layer 36 has a relatively uniform thickness after the outer cover layer 34 is formed, and the distribution range is wider. When the knight's ischial bone contacts the seat cushion 8 1364375, in addition to the first and second elastic layers 36, 38 can bear the weight of the Cavalier's first elastic layer 36 can also provide more elastic elasticity, stronger strength, so that the surface of the seat cushion provides better riding comfort. Another embodiment of the present invention provides a method for manufacturing a bicycle seat cushion according to a second preferred embodiment of the present invention. The method for manufacturing the bicycle seat cushion is substantially the same as that of the first preferred embodiment, and is characterized by the forming frame 51 of the first mold 50. The cross-sectional shape of the hollow portion 52 is substantially arc-shaped, and the surface of the first elastic layer formed on the outer cover layer 53 also has a convex arc shape. As shown in the fifteenth and sixteenthth drawings, the outer cover 53 is moved from the first mold 50 to the second mold 55, and the outer cover 53 is vacuum-absorbed to the inner wall of the cavity 56. The layer % may also be deformed by being attracted at the same time, and the surface of the first elastic layer 54 may be substantially planar. As shown in FIG. 17, the joint surface of the second elastic layer 57 and the first elastic layer 54 may also be substantially It is flat.
